I made our reservations for December 2004 for BCV back in the beginning of January (day by day). I still haven't received a confirmation. I called last week and MS said they would send out a new one and I haven't received that one either. Everything was right in their computer but I'm still a little nervous without that piece of paper confirmation.

This is our first trip using MS, does it usually take this long? I'm used to having my confirmation from CRO within a week after making the reservation. TIA
 
MS always tells me that I can expect the confirmation in 7 - 10 days. I've always gotten one. Have already received my confirmation for my upcoming early December visit.

If you received your annual dues bill OK, address info DVC has should be just fine. At this point, I would suspect some type of computer system glitch/data error in the downstream processing.

My advice is to call again and see if someone can figure out what the problem may be. It should be of some comfort to you that everyone thing is OK in the computer as far as your reservation goes. That's the most important part, IMHO!

Don't know if they can, but maybe they can email or fax you the confirmation. Wouldn't hurt to ask.

When you do day by day, they hold the print until the end. So it should not affect the printing & mailing of confirmations. In my case, it was over a week before it was postmarked.
 
call again and ask them for the address that they are sending it to - if that is right - change it to your work address

there are 3 different places for your address (and they don't seem to connect with each other) - accounting - that is right or you won't have received your bill, sales and member services - if even as little as the wrong zipcode - you won't have received it.
